Mackie Upgrades D8B

Mackie Designs (Woodinville, Wash.) announced Version 5.1 for its Digital 8·Bus (D8B) recording console; version 5.0 software was released last January.

New features include: a “Use V3 Style EQ” preference added to the Mix Options window. This global setting is saved with the session and allows complete backward-compatibility with Version 3 sessions. HUI Mode Improvements include Cut, Copy, Paste and Shift/Add buttons added to the HUI layer. Undo was moved to the Undo button and more functional buttons are now displayed onscreen. Modify levels for trim faders is now calibrated in dB steps. Users can link a channel to a channel directly above or below it, between the mic/line and tape return banks (banks 1 and 2 only), allowing for control of up to 24 stereo sources from a single bank. A Peak Hold option was added to the TOP meter view, which is enabled from the Options/Meters menu. Overload indicators can now be manually cleared by clicking on them or clear all overloads by pressing F10 or selecting Clear Over Loads from the Options/ Meters menu. Hot Keys have been added for Show HUI Layer, HUI mode on/off and meter type in GUI. Record Ready can now be mapped in the MIDI Map window. A Surround Panner replaces the Pan control in the Fat Channel when a surround mode is selected, and lastly, the ability to remove the selected channels from the L-R bus when copying.

Version 5.1 is currently available as a download from www.mackie.com. Version 5.1 is free for anyone who purchased a D8B after November 15, 2002, or anyone who has already purchased the Version 5.0 upgrade. Otherwise, the Version 5.1 upgrade is available for $299.
